Originally Posted By bil1024
Have any of you regretted not installing the vinyl top ? I am not sure if I like the look and besides removing the studs, is anything else needed to be done by not installing it ?


I couldn't wait to get my new one on my 400 coupe. If you don't re-install, all you need to do is take out the rivets and fill the four trim holes. Pretty simple.

Some members in the south hate them because the high humidity or sea salt tends to get under them and causes rust. But up here in the midwest, not many issues.

Originally Posted By Seagya
The pins have been removed. Is there a process to get new ones installed?



You can screw the snap clips onto the body. You don't need the studs. There are two holes drilled through the top of the quarter for the trim studs to screw to from underneath.
